Looking through the emails it seems that there is an issue with alias
strings. That can be solved by duping the name of the slab earlier in 
kmem_cache_create().
Does this patch fix the issue?

Subject: slub: Dup name earlier in kmem_cache_create

Dup the name earlier in kmem_cache_create so that alias
processing is done using the copy of the string and not
the string itself.
